We recently stayed in a rental apartment in Courchevel, France through Cimalpes. The apartment itself was absolutely beautiful — stylish, well-furnished, and in a prime location near the chairlift, shops, and great restaurants. However, there were a few things we wish we had known in advance. The apartment is extremely vertical, with the kitchen and living room located at the very top floor. This setup made it a bit of a climb and difficult to socialize especially after a long day out. The staff, particularly the woman who helped us with booking dinner reservations, was incredibly helpful and patient. I know I wasn’t the easiest guest at times, but she went above and beyond to assist us, and I really appreciated that. That said, there were a few issues during our stay that didn’t quite match the “luxury rental” label. The safe in one of the rooms never worked, and hot water in was inconsistent — both problems were addressed, but not fully resolved. We also ran out of toilet paper and were told we had to buy our own, which seemed odd for a high-end rental. Similarly, when we requested washcloths, we were told to purchase those ourselves too. After way too much negotiation, they ended up dropping off and handful of unpackaged, loose rolls of toilet paper. Finally, being asked to take out the trash upon departure felt a little out of place for a luxury stay. I understand respecting the property, but that level of self-service wasn’t what we expected. Overall, a beautiful property in an unbeatable location, with some standout service — but also a few things that left us scratching our heads.
